How Fast A Runner Do I Have To Be To Be Considered For The 2012 Olympic Team?

    A new target setting approach has been launched by the main athletics bodies in the UK so that everyone can see the target times for top performing athletes. Right now the target time for an adult male 100 metre runner is 10.30 seconds and the target time for a female adult 100 metre runner is 11.50 seconds. Target times for inclusion in any major event team are set based on a range of factors. Every major national and international athletics event has performance targets associated with it. In the case of the Olympics target times, often known as qualifying times, are set and these are one factor in determining whether or not an individual is granted a place in the final team. Of course younger athletes aspiring to compete in future Olympics will not be able to achieve major event qualifying times so early in their careers. In an attempt to give younger runners clear targets to aim for and to help identify future star performers who can be given extra help to develop there are now target times for younger age groups as well. These can all be found on a new website www.powerof10.info
